MIRPURKHAS, Aug 5: Ten-year old boy Azhar Ali, son of Mushtaq Ahmed, died and seven members of his family were injured when the roof of a room of their house collapsed in Hameedpura colony here on Tuesday.

The injured, Noorjahan, 26, Iqbal, 30, Mushtaq, 35, Zaheer 2, Ikram, 6, Faiza, 13, and Ishtiaq, 10, were taken to the Civil Hospital where condition of two of them was stated to be critical.

Mirpurkhas District Nazim Shafqat Hussain Shah Jilani and DCO Dr Mohammad Siddiq Memon reached the spot to express condolence with bereaved family. The Nazim assured the family of compensation.

He said that a survey of losses caused by rains was continuing in the district and after its completion, the affected people would be given financial assistance for repair of houses.

HESCO: Mirpurkhas Income Tax Bar Association has expressed concern over poor performance of the Hesco staff of Hirabad sub- division.

In a press statement issued here on Tuesday, the general secretary of the association, Haji Abdul Ghafoor Mahar, said that hundreds of power consumers had been issued detection bills without any justification.

He accused the Hesco SDO and line superintendents of the area of receiving bribe from domestic consumers for correcting the bills and from factory owners for power supply through tempered meters.
